About the Department

The Physics and Astronomy Department provides: (1) High quality Physics instruction to the University community through courses in introductory physics; (2) educational opportunities for undergraduate and graduate students in physics through high quality curricula, faculty, and research facilities; (3) outreach programs that advance scientific knowledge. Our research programs cover a diverse spectrum including astrophysics, general relativity, condensed matter theory and experiment, computational physics, biophysics, nanoscale science, physics education, experimental nuclear physics, particle and nuclear theory, experimental optics, and experimental atomic and molecular physics. The department enrolls approximately 120 graduate students and 140 undergraduate physics majors. The department size is approximately 56 faculty members. North Carolina State University (NC State) is seeking a highly motivated and innovative individual for a tenure-track position at the level of Assistant Professor as part of the FRIB Experimental Bridge program. This unique position provides an exceptional opportunity for a dynamic researcher to thrive in a collaborative environment at the forefront of nuclear science.

In this role, your professional efforts will be split between the Facility for Rare Isotope Beams (FRIB) at Michigan State University (MSU) and the local facilities at NC State and the Triangle Universities Nuclear Laboratory (TUNL), located in Durham, North Carolina. This dual appointment offers a distinctive platform for cutting‑edge research, leveraging the capabilities and resources of both renowned institutions.

Key Responsibilities

  • Conduct cutting-edge research at FRIB , using its state-of-the-art facilities to advance the frontiers of rare isotope science.
  • Lead an independent research program and engage in collaborative research at TUNL , where unique capabilities such as high-intensity particle beams, polarized photon beams, neutron beams, and advanced detection systems support a broad range of nuclear physics investigations.
  • Develop a robust, externally funded research program that integrates work at both FRIB and NC State/ TUNL .
  • Teach undergraduate and graduate courses at NC State, demonstrating a commitment to excellence in education and mentorship.
